One manuscript and at least eleven printed editions, which appeared between 1490 and around 1525, have preserved a Vie de saint Jean-Baptiste in octosyllabic quatrains, probably composed in the second half of the 15th century. This article describes the incunabula and the 16-th century editions, all single cpies, with particular emphasis on two printed items from the Bibliothèque de l'école nationale supérieure des Beaux-Arts in Paris: among them a Lyon edition, without either name or date, is remarkable for its outstanding illustrations (seven woodcuts), studied in their relation to the Vie in verse
